We are currently working with a leading publishing group in Life Sciences who have been going for almost 30 years. They publish over 10 journals in various therapeutic areas and the members of the editorial board are world-renowned scientists. Their aim is to enable scientific communication in a clear and concise manner, striving to meet deadlines and goals and provide prompt publication of original high-quality work.

They are currently looking for a Biological or Medical Sciences graduate to join their team as a Copy Editor. They are able to offer hybrid working, a competitive salary and excellent benefits. There is training provided in copy-editing and opportunities for further career development.

Job responsibility

This is an exciting opportunity for an entry-level graduate to join who has a passion for the English language and the ability to comprehend new scientific concepts and ideas. The job holder is required to language and copy edit scientific and technical manuscripts, while adhering to the organisation's working methods, procedures and systems.

Job Requirements

•A degree in biological/medical sciences

•The willingness to maintain a level of scientific knowledge appropriate to the role

•The capability to self-motivate

•Previous editing experience (Desirable)

How to prepare for a job interview at Stem Recruitment

✨Showcase Your Attention to Detail

As a Scientific Copy Editor, attention to detail is crucial. Be prepared to discuss specific examples from your past experiences where you demonstrated this skill, such as editing manuscripts or ensuring accuracy in scientific content.

✨Familiarize Yourself with the Company’s Journals

Research the journals published by the company and understand their focus areas. This will not only show your interest in the role but also help you tailor your answers to align with their editorial standards and goals.

✨Demonstrate Your Communication Skills

Since the role involves interacting with authors and editors, be ready to highlight your interpersonal skills. Share examples of how you've effectively communicated feedback or collaborated with others in a professional setting.

✨Prepare for Technical Questions

Expect questions related to scientific writing and editing. Brush up on common editing practices and be ready to discuss how you would approach editing a scientific manuscript, including checking for factual accuracy and readability.
